Via America’s Lawyer: Taliban forces seize billions of dollars in U.S. weaponry including Black Hawk helicopters, M4 rifles, and Humvees left behind by American troops. Mike Papantonio and Farron Cousins discuss more.

The Taliban has now secured billions of dollars worth of weapons and biometric materials that the US had stored in Afghanistan. What a disaster. Here's the short list. They've got attack helicopters. They've got, they've got Humvees. They have 200 US assault aircraft. They have grenade launchers. They have bombs. They have, you name it that, you know, now 200 US aircraft. These folks that we just saw on the screen a minute ago, they're trying to say, oh, don't worry about that. They don't know how to use it. It's not about using it. They're selling this to terrorist all over the world now. Biden understood that he had that much, that many weapons, that, that volume of weapons there, did nothing to get them out before all this started. Just like he left people there. He left all these weapons there. Where are these weapons going to end up?

They're going to end up some, Taliban is going to keep the good ones for themselves, but they're going to sell it over in Syria and prolong all of that. They're going to sell it to Al-Qaida. They're going to sell it to ISIS. And the reason we know this is because you and I have sat right here or stood right here in these same positions talking about how Saudi Arabia takes United States weapons, sells them to those same groups of individuals, because this is what happens. And the US military industrial complex, they know this. They know every time we talk about a $400 billion arms sale to the Middle East, it's not because that country needs that many weapons. It's because they turn around and they sell them. They give it to the bad guys who then use it to kill Americans. And now the Taliban, they don't even have to make a deal with the United States. They've getting, getting what, $82 billion, I guess, worth of weapons for free and we're talking tens of thousands of vehicles. Right. This is one thing we, we learned again, two great reporters at the Intercept, Ken Klippenstein and Sara Sirota. The Taliban now has their hands on US biometric devices. And in these individual devices is stored all of this information on the people who helped the United States in Afghanistan, who helped us fight against the Taliban and now the Taliban has it. So they can go up to people, you know, do their iris scan and it'll tell them right there on their little screen, whether or not this person ratted out the Taliban, fought against them. And as we know that, they're going to use this information to kill people.
